美文网首页
DOM和SAX(未完)

DOM和SAX(未完)

作者: 邹小月 | 来源:发表于2017-06-21 22:07 被阅读12次

一.JAXP

       我们都知道有很多解析器,都对DOM和SAX提供了实现。如果我们在项目一开始中使用了A解析器,后来因为某些原因想要换成解析器B,那么就需要修改项目。

       JAXP是由JAVA提供的,JAXP是对所有解析器提供统一接口的API。当我们使用JAXP完成解析工作时,还需要为JAXP指定解析器,当需要更换解析器时,去需修改代码,是需要修改配置。(PS:如果你没有提供解析器,JAXP还有自己默认的解析器)。

二.JDOM和DOM4j介绍

         DOM和SAX是开源的,可以跨语言使用,而JDOM(抽象类)和DOM4j(接口)是只为JAVA提供的解析工具。

 

相关文章

  • DOM和SAX(未完)

    一.JAXP 我们都知道有很多解析器,都对DOM和SAX提供了实现。如果我们在项目一开始中使用了A解析器,后来因为...

  • Java EE -> Xml [QR]

    大纲: XML解析 引入 重点DOM解析SAX解析DOM解析 VS SAX解析 xPath技术 引入 xPath作...

  • iOS网络数据解析之XML解析

    XML解析常见的两种方式:DOM解析和SAX解析 DOM解析 DOM:Document Object Model(...

  • 使用SAX读写XML文档

    DOM、SAX和JAXP解析 XML文档解析方式 DOM:Document Object Model:即文档对象模...

  • kotlin/java生成xml

    四种方式DOM方式SAX方式JDOM方式DOM4J方式 Maven依赖 1.DOM方式 2. SAX方式 3. ...

  • Dom 和 Sax 区别

    1. Dom 将 xml 树形结构存放在内存中,不适合大文件的读取 2. Dom 速度更快, 因为在内存中 3. ...

  • Java POI 事件模式 读取指定行数

    java poi 事件模式采用SAX解析文档。sax一边扫描一边解析。和dom的一次加载到内存中不同。 所以sax...

  • 2020-12-09:python-sax

    Python中解析xml接口一般有SAX、DOM、ElementTree,SAX是基于事件处理机制,有“解析器”和...

  • Java 基础 53 XML文件解析

    1.1XML解析的两种方式 1.1.1 DOM方式和SAX方式 DOM:Document Object Model...

  • XML解析

    XML解析方式? Dom4j、Sax、Pull Dom4j与Sax区别 dom4j不适合大文件的解析,因为它是一下...

网友评论

      本文标题:DOM和SAX(未完)

      本文链接:https://www.haomeiwen.com/subject/lzutcxtx.html